Security Solutions International (SSI), publisher of The Counter Terrorist Magazine, a Journal for Homeland Security Professionals distributed nationally to law enforcement personnel and members of the First Response community, has named experienced counter-terrorism expert Chris Graham as the magazine's new editor.
Miami, FL (PRWEB) May 12, 2008 -- Following a tremendously successful launch of The Counter Terrorist Magazine at this year's GovSec and National Urban Area Security Initiative conferences, SSI has named Mr. Chris Graham as Publishing Editor. Apart from his extensive expertise in a number of areas related to Homeland Security, Mr. Graham brings with him a roster of highly talented writers with a unique and first-hand view of the issues currently threatening America's interests at home and abroad.
About Chris Graham and His Expert Writing Team
An expert in international counter-terrorism and irregular warfare operations, Mr. Graham is currently a law enforcement instructor working with the U.S. State Department, Anti-Terrorism Assistance Program. As a former Marine, Mr. Graham has significant experience working as part of foreign and domestic intelligence and military organizations. In his 20 year military career he served as Company Commander of an Anti-Terrorism Battalion, leading the group through the Israel Defense Force's Counter-Terrorism School, a first for U.S. forces.
As a Task Force Commander and Forward Air Controller in Iraq, he led U.S. Marine forces in the successful recapture of Udaim and directed Close Air Support (CAS) operations in the Battle for Fallujah. Honorably discharged from active service at the rank of Captain, Graham received a Purple Heart and other awards for his years of excellent service. Holding a B.A. in Psychology (concentration in Criminal Justice) from Auburn University, Mr. Graham is also a prolific author, his articles on security issues having been published in the Miami Herald and other nationally syndicated publications.

About Security Solutions International
SSI ® - Security Solutions International develops and delivers training for First Responders in the U.S. in counter- terror planning and implementation. The company has trained federal, state and local agencies based on global best practices and their range of international security expertise. SSI offerings cover security and counter-terror awareness and operational training, threat assessment techniques, hospital emergency preparedness, building safety, aviation sector processes, and school safety training to name a few. The company is best known for its Homeland Security International Training Missions, bringing global best practices in security to corporate and government clients. SSI has launched the first private digital training network for First Responders and The Counter Terrorist Magazine in 2008.
